Brian Armstrong: The gap between open-source models and cutting-edge models is about six months
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ong stated on the podcast Nikhil Kamath that the gap between open-source models and cutting-edge models is about six months, but inference costs can be reduced by more than 99%. In the future, a large amount of workloads will shift to cheaper models. Brian Armstrong believes that it may not necessarily be large model companies that ultimately gain the majority of value, but rather infrastructure providers such as chips and energy. Brian Armstrong compared the current AI boom with the era of encryption, Internet and railway. The valuation will experience foam and callback, but as long as there is real value at the bottom, the industry will grow again after adjustment.
